George Carter Obituary

George Samuel Carter, 54, died April 1, 2021 at Munson Medical Center in Traverse City after suffering complications of dementia.

George was born March 12, 1967, in Medina, Ohio, the son of Richard Carter and Jane Ann Cook. He was raised in northern Michigan, primarily Pellston and graduated from Airport High School in Carleton, Michigan.

He later attended college for a Culinary Art degree and began working as a corporate dietician and chef. George loved to cook and will be well remembered for his delicious recipes and dishes.

George also enjoyed music and the outdoors. In his downtime he loved being outside, watching football, body building, and being with friends and family. He had an amazing sense of humor and could make anyone laugh.

He will be deeply missed by all who knew him. George is survived by his three sons, Christopher (Jessica) Carter of Greenville, MI, Derek (Gabbie) Carter of Newport, MI, and Matthew (Jodi Baxter) Carter of Taylor, MI; his grandchildren, Izabel, Aleena and Lucille Carter; his parents, Jane Ann (Harry) Rose of Pellston and Richard “Dick” (Mary) Carter of Pellston, MI; and by his sister, Memory (Art) Massey of Pellston, MI.

George is preceded in death by his brother, Sam Wells.

There are no services planned at this time. George will be interred at the McKinley Township Cemetery in Pellston later this spring.
